The estate and the wine |
|
|
As the standard-bearer for Montagny and the Côte Chalonnaise, Stéphane Aladame possesses remarkable talent. Awarded 1 star by the RVF Guide and cherished by enthusiasts of purity and authenticity, as well as the finest Michelin-starred restaurants, this perfectionist elevates the standard of his cuvées day by day.
His Montagny 1er Cru terroirs produce exemplars of finesse and freshness, with excellent aging potential, offered at reasonable prices. The holy grail for any wine enthusiast! |
|
|
| |
|
The 2022 White Montagny 1er Cru Sélection Vieilles Vignes is a marvel of both finesse and delightfulness. Its fresh nose heralds a finely mineral Chardonnay, complemented by a very subtle and appealing woodiness. The taut, flavorful structure, brimming with freshness, presents a perfect balance that pairs wonderfully with seafood. A classic that will age gracefully. |
|
|
| |
|
Hand-harvested, vinified and aged in oak barrels, 15% of which are new. |
